Summary
The bill would require the Florida Department of Children and Families to contract with local partners to launch a Coordinated Access Model Pilot for behavioral health services in Clay, Duval, and St. Johns counties. The model would use a single entry point, an electronic referral platform, and university‑based staff to screen and connect individuals, with built‑in performance metrics and regular reporting. The measure failed to pass and died in committee.
